moniker

英 [ˈmɒnɪkə(r)]

美 [ˈmɑːnɪkər]

n.  姓名; 名

过去式:monikered 

COCA.17300

牛津词典

    noun

    • 姓名;名
      a name

      柯林斯词典

      • N-COUNT 名字;(尤指)曾用名;名称
        Themonikerof a person or thing is their name, especially when they have changed it.
        1. She's the author of three detective novels under the moniker of Janet Neel.
          她是3本署名为珍妮特·尼尔的侦探小说的作者。

      英英释义

      noun

      • a familiar name for a person (often a shortened version of a person's given name)
        1. Joe's mother would not use his nickname and always called him Joseph
        2. Henry's nickname was Slim
        Synonym:nicknamecognomensobriquetsoubriquetbyname
